November Sea World Events

Date:

November 2010

SKYTOWER TREE LIGHTING: On Friday, Nov. 19 at 5 p.m. SeaWorld continues an annual tradition with the lighting of the park’s 320-foot Christmas Tree of Lights. Families from Rady Children’s Hospital-San Diego will flip the switch to light the tree, and then become the very first to skate on SeaWorld’s ice skating rink! SeaWorld’s landmark 320-foot Skytower has been a San Diego icon since 1969. During the holiday season, the tree is outfitted with several miles of wire containing 24 strands of light bulbs with 81 bulbs per strand. The Christmas Tree of Lights, which can be seen for miles outside the park, will be lit every night through Christmas Day.

ICE SKATING RINK RETURNS TO SEAWORLD: Lace up a pair of skates and glide beneath SeaWorld’s 320-foot Christmas Tree of Lights. It’s an ice skating experience you can only find at SeaWorld. Beginning Nov. 20, SeaWorld guests can skate daily through Jan. 2 in a rink with more than 5,000 square feet of ice to celebrate the season in San Diego fashion. In addition, there is a special toddler rink designed for kids 3 and under. Toddlers may use double-edged ice skates for extra balance during their first ice skating experience at SeaWorld. A nominal fee will be charged for the use of ice skates, which will be available inside the park for rental.

‘THE POLAR EXPRESS 4-D EXPERIENCE’: This magical 4-D experience at SeaWorld takes viewers on a journey to the North Pole where dreams become real and all senses come alive. When a doubting young boy takes an extraordinary train ride to the North Pole, he embarks on an epic journey of self-discovery that shows him that the wonder of life never fades for those who believe. “The Polar Express 4-D Experience” is based on the film from Warner Bros. Pictures and Shangri-La Entertainment, inspired by the beloved Caldecott Medal children’s book by Chris Van Allsburg. During 12-minute presentations of “The Polar Express 4-D Experience” at SeaWorld’s Mission Bay Theater, guests will feel like they’re aboard the Polar Express themselves, with amazing multi-sensory effects including snow, gusts of wind and the smell of hot chocolate! “The Polar Express 4-D Experience” will run Nov. 20–Jan. 2 (After the holiday season, the theater will resume Sesame presents “Lights, Camera, Imagination! in 4-D).

TREE OF LIGHTS WITH A TWIST: SeaWorld will continue a favorite holiday tradition with the nightly lighting of the park’s 320-foot Skytower. For the third year in a row, SeaWorld and KyXy 96.5 are teaming up to produce this special musical and visual attraction for the holiday season with the SeaWorld Christmas Tree of Lights Presented by KyXy. Each night at 6 p.m. starting Nov. 26, the Skytower lights will dance, flash, swirl and glow to holiday music broadcast to all of San Diego on KyXy 96.5 FM. The SeaWorld Christmas Tree of Lights Presented by KyXy will be presented each night through Christmas Day.
